The forgetting curve formula, developed by psychologist Hermann Ebbinghaus, measures the rate at which information is forgotten over time. It shows that the amount of information retained decreases rapidly at first, then levels off over time. The formula is: R e(-t/s), where R is the retention rate, e is the base of the natural logarithm, t is time, and s is the strength of memory.

Validity refers to the accuracy of a measure in assessing what it intends to measure, while reliability refers to the consistency of the measure. Establishing validity involves multiple factors such as construct validity, content validity, and criterion validity, making it more complex than evaluating reliability. It requires more evidence and validation processes to ensure that the measure is actually measuring what it is supposed to.
Working memory can be accurately measured in individuals through tasks that require them to hold and manipulate information in their mind for a short period of time, such as digit span tests or n-back tasks. These tasks assess the individual's ability to retain and manipulate information in their working memory.

Three ways to measure forgetting and retention include recall tests, where individuals retrieve information without cues; recognition tests, where they identify previously learned information from a set of options; and savings methods, which assess the time or effort saved when relearning information after a retention interval. Each method provides insights into how much information has been retained and the effectiveness of memory over time.
